Making tasty Halloween cookie dough​ is fun for everyone. It’s easy and doesn’t need baking. This makes it great for parties, movie nights, or when you want something sweet.

To start, mix softened butter and sugars until it’s fluffy. Add vanilla extract and a bit of salt. Then, add flour slowly until the dough is smooth.

Now, add your favorite Halloween treats. You can use chocolate chips, sprinkles, gummy worms, or crushed Oreos. Make it your own with the mix-ins you love.

  1. Cream together ½ cup softened butter and ½ cup brown sugar with ⅛ cup granulated sugar until light and fluffy.
  2. Mix in 1 tablespoon of vanilla extract and a pinch of salt.
  3. Gradually stir in 1 cup of all-purpose flour until the dough comes together.
  4. Fold in ½ cup semi-sweet chocolate chips, 1 tablespoon of cocoa powder, and any other desired Halloween-themed mix-ins.
  5. Chill the Halloween cookie dough​ in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ving.

Decorating with Candy Eyes

Adding candy eyes to Halloween cookie dough​ makes it festive and fun. It gives the cookies a friendly monster look. This is perfect for Halloween parties or movie nights.

Festive and Fun Monster Cookies

To make these candy cookies, press candy eyeballs into the dough before baking. The recipe makes 18 big or 40 mini cookies. They last 5-7 days at room temperature.

Big cookies bake for 9-12 minutes, and mini ones for 6-8 minutes. The dough needs 10 tablespoons of butter, 1 ¼ cups of sugar, 2 tablespoons of corn syrup, and 1 ½ teaspoons of vanilla. You can use colors like purple, orange, and green for a fun look.

Corn syrup is key for a chewy texture. Decorate with candy eyeballs pressed firmly into the cookies. You can use natural food coloring for a different look, but it might be duller.

Coat the dough balls in sugar before baking. Roll them in colored sanding sugars for a festive look. These tips will make your Halloween cookie dough​ a spooky treat for your next gathering.

Get ready to make a batch of spooky and tasty Halloween cookie dough! It’s great for satisfying your sweet tooth and adding a festive touch to your Halloween celebrations.

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 1/2 cups Page Foods Heat Treated Flour
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1 cup mini chocolate chips
  • 2 cups white chocolate chips
  • 30 treat sticks (or wooden popsicle sticks)
  • Halloween sprinkles
  • Orange and black candy melts

Instructions

1. In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y.

2. Add the vanilla extract and salt, then mix until well combined.

3. Gradually mix in the heat-treated flour and milk until the dough comes together.

4. Fold in the mini chocolate chips and 1 cup of the white chocolate chips.

5. Roll the cookie dough into balls, each about 1 to 1.5 tablespoons in size, for a total of 30-35 balls.

6. Place the dough balls on a baking sheet and refrigerate for 20 minutes.

7. Melt the remaining 1 cup of white chocolate chips in the microwave, stirring every 30 seconds until smooth.

8. Dip the treat sticks about 1/4 inch into the melted white chocolate, then insert them into the chilled cookie dough balls.

9. Drizzle the chocolate-covered cookie pops with the orange and black candy melts, and sprinkle with Halloween sprinkles.

10. Place the cookie pops in a styrofoam block to allow the chocolate to harden and maintain their shape.

Safety Note on Heat Treating Flour

When making your Halloween cookie dough, it’s crucial to ensure food safety. Raw flour can have harmful bacteria like E. coli or Salmonella. These can cause foodborne illnesses. To avoid this risk, heat-treat the flour before adding it to your halloween cookie dough.

To heat-treat flour, spread it on a baking sheet and bake at 350°F for 7-10 minutes. This heats the flour to 160°F, killing harmful bacteria. Once it cools, you can safely use it in your how to make halloween cookies recipe.

You can also heat-treat flour in the microwave. Put it in a microwave-safe dish and cook on high for 1 minute and 15 seconds. Stir every 15 seconds to ensure even heating. This method also makes the flour safe to eat.

After heat-treating, sift the flour through a fine mesh sieve. This breaks up clumps and helps it mix well with your halloween cookie dough.
